Set up of 10 Disaster Recovery/Business Continuity 'hot seats' for clients. In the event of a catastrophe mission critical individuals can move to secure Indpls facility with desks, phones, computers, Internet and direct access to their safe, secured, 'near real time' data.

HHS Panel on Healthcare @ Rathskeller 3PM Dec 23rd

Health care is a top priority for President-elect Obama and for Senator Tom Daschle, Secretary-designate for Health and Human Services (HHS). They both are committed to health care reform that comes from the ground up -- that's why this holiday season, we're asking you to give us the gift of your ideas and input.

To download the Participant Guide for all attendees, visit http://change.gov/participantguide.
